Early Life and Family Background
Christa Podsedly was born in Fairport, New York, reportedly sometime between 1958 and 1962. Her father, David Aloys Podsedly, worked as a mechanical engineer and businessman, while her mother, Susan M. Podsedly, was an elementary school teacher.
Growing up in this household gave Christa a strong sense of discipline and a genuine appreciation for both education and physical fitness. That combination of academic focus and athletic drive would go on to shape much of her adult life, long before she became known publicly as Scott Steiner’s wife.
Education and Early Career
Christa attended the State University of New York (SUNY), where she ear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Biological Sciences with a focus on fitness and wellness promotion. She also served as captain of her college gymnastics team, a role that reflects her lifelong commitment to sport and physical health.

How She Met Scott Steiner
Christa and Scott Steiner met at a gym in Fairport, New York, in the late 1990s, while Scott was recovering from a wrestling injury. Their shared interest in fitness sparked a friendship that gradually developed into a relationship.
Christa had seen Scott on television during his wrestling matches before meeting him in person. Once they connected through their mutual love of training, she discovered a side of him that television audiences rarely saw: a fun, grounded man away from his intense on-screen persona.
Marriage to Scott Steiner
Christa Podsedly and Scott Steiner married on 7 June 2000 in a private ceremony attended by close family and friends. The couple chose to keep their wedding, and much of their relationship since, away from media attention.
As of 2025, the couple have been married for more than 24 years. Scott has publicly credited his wife with providing balance and stability throughout his wrestling career, describing their long marriage as a matter of good fortune rather than something to be taken for granted.

Children: Brandon and Brock Rechsteiner
Christa and Scott have two sons, Brandon and Brock Rechsteiner, both of whom have followed their own paths in sport.
- Brock Rechsteiner plays college football for Jacksonville State and signed a WWE Name, Image and Likeness (NIL) deal in 2025.
- Brandon Rechsteiner plays basketball for Virginia Tech.
Both sons have shown discipline and athletic promise that mirror the values instilled by their parents, and there has even been public speculation about a future “Steiner Dynasty” spanning wrestling and other sports.
Business Ventures with Scott Steiner
Beyond family life, Christa has been an active business partner to her husband. In 2016, she co-founded Shoney’s Kitchen & Bar with Scott in Acworth, Georgia. The restaurant reflected the couple’s shared entrepreneurial ambitions outside professional wrestling.
Unfortunately, the business closed in 2020 due to the financial impact of the COVID-19 pandemic, a challenge faced by many small hospitality businesses during that period. Supporting Scott Through Health Challenges
In 2020, Scott Steiner experienced a serious heart health scare. Christa played a central role during his recovery, managing the situation away from public scrutiny and media speculation.
